Melman





Isn't he DARLING! My favorite cake of the weekend for sure! His eyelashes are from Walmart $3.00. A great deal. We started by screwing a huge dowel to my cake board. Then we carved the head with my new dremmel tool. We covered my head with chocolate clay then screwed it to the top of the dowel. We covered the dowel with chocolate clay and rice crispy treats. We iced the entire thing then covered it all with fondant. fun fun fun!

Here is a terrible picture of the WORLD FAMOUS Stan Jackson and Sommer! Just in case you have lived in a cave like myself, here is some backround info on "Stan the Man"-
Stanley Jackson (born March 24, 1975) is an American football quarterback, played in college for the Ohio State Buckeyes and professionally in the Canadian Football League. Jackson is the 2007 starting quarterback for the Marion Mayhem of the Continental Indoor Football League. Stanley is also the color analyst for the Ohio State Buckeye's pre-game and post-game radio show on WTVN in Columbus, Ohio.US.
